Introduction
PSMD2 (Proteasome 26S Subunit, Non-ATPase 2) is a protein coding gene. Among its related pathways are Cell Cycle, Mitotic and RET signaling. Gene Ontology annotations related to this gene include binding and enzyme regulator activity.

Function
Component of the 26S proteasome, a multiprotein complex involved in the ATP-dependent degradation of ubiquitinated proteins. This complex plays a key role in the maintenance of protein homeostasis by removing misfolded or damaged proteins, which could impair cellular functions, and by removing proteins whose functions are no longer required. Therefore, the proteasome participates in numerous cellular processes, including cell cycle progression, apoptosis, or DNA damage repair.
Binds to the intracellular domain of tumor necrosis factor type 1 receptor. The binding domain of TRAP1 and TRAP2 resides outside the death domain of TNFR1.
